Jabłonowo Pomorskie is a district capital located in Kujawsko-Pomorskie, Poland. The recorded population is 3,658.
You can find Jabłonowo Pomorskie at 53.39° N, 19.16° E, in the Northern Hemisphere. It is classified under Kujawsko-Pomorskie, Poland.
